YES.If these flowers are wild flowers, yes. Flowers go on to produce seeds and seeds are needed to produce plants next year. Thus if you pick the flowers there will be no seeds an those flowers will never be there again in the years that follow as no new flow plants can grow.

Do you keep the flowers on tomato plants?

If you pick off the flowers, you will not get any tomatoes. The fruit form as the flowers die away. However to give the plant a better chance of producing the best fruit, leave five trusses of flowers and pick off the rest


What happens when you pick a Bluebonnet?

When you pick a Bluebonnet, you not only harm the plant but also disrupt its ability to reproduce. Bluebonnets are protected in many areas, especially in Texas, where picking them can lead to fines. Additionally, removing the flowers diminishes their beauty in the natural landscape and can negatively impact local ecosystems that rely on them. It's best to admire these flowers in their natural habitat.
